ALEXANDRIA, Va., Feb. 11 -- United States Patent no. 12,548,480, issued on Feb. 10, was assigned to MAXELL LTD. (Kyoto, Japan).
"Head-mounted display, head-mounted display cooperation system, and method for controlling head-mounted display" was invented by Hiroshi Nakamori (Kyoto, Japan), Hitoshi Akiyama (Kyoto, Japan), Yasunobu Hashimoto (Kyoto, Japan) and Nobuo Masuoka (Kyoto, Japan).
